Actions to Take During a Car Lockout Emergency
In minutes of panic, it's crucial to keep one's cool and act systematically. Here are the key steps you need to take throughout a car lockout or associated emergency situation:
Stay Safe
-- Evaluate your environments. If you're in a hazardous location or it's late in the evening, transfer to a well-lit or congested area while awaiting help.Prevent DIY Solutions
-- Attempting to select the lock yourself or use improvised tools can trigger more damage than great, resulting in scratches, damaged mechanisms, or broken windows. Leave it to the experts to prevent pricey repairs.Contact a Trusted Car Locksmith
-- Search for a dependable locksmith with 24/7 emergency services near your location. Ensure they're accredited, guaranteed, and experienced with your vehicle's make and model.Offer Details
-- Communicate your exact location, the type of concern you're dealing with, and any relevant vehicle details. This helps the locksmith show up prepared to help you quickly.Examine Identification
-- When the locksmith shows up, confirm their credentials. A reputable locksmith will have correct recognition, tools, and a professional attitude.Have Proof of Ownership Ready
-- Be ready to show proof of car ownership (e.g., registration or insurance) to make sure the locksmith adheres to security procedures.
How to Minimize the Risk of Future Car Lockout Emergencies
While emergency situations can't always be prevented, a little preparation can decrease the probability of discovering yourself locked out. Here are some proactive pointers:
Always Carry a Spare Key
Keep a spare key in a safe and secure location, such as in the house or with a trusted pal or relative.Use a Key Locator Device
Attach a Bluetooth tracker to your key ring. This makes finding lost keys quick and easy utilizing your mobile phone.Replace Worn Keys
Regularly look for indications of wear and replace keys before they snap or malfunction.Maintain Your Locks and Key Fobs
Ensure your car door locks and key fobs remain in great working condition by cleansing and replacing parts as required.
